…by yesterday’s commemorations, another aviation milestone achieved yesterday – Scaled Composite’s spaceplane was flown to nearly 70,000 feet and exceeded Mach 1, apparently the first entirely private venture aircraft to do so. It also suffered a gear problem on landing but is easily repaired.

As I understand it, it was the capsule – the combination was flown up to 48000 ft, the space ship was released and ignited it’s motor, achieving 68000ft and Mach 1.2.
This according to the BBC.
